    What kind of wire mesh did you use? Rats are great chewers so if I ask my handyman to seal a vent, it needs to be something I know will last awhile. We're struggling with rodents now and working on exclusion. Thanks for the great information.

  • @TwinHomeExperts

    @TwinHomeExperts

    3 жыл бұрын

    Your welcome. We use XCLUDER felt with wire built in.it to fill in small holes then we recommend mesh that has a hole size no greater than 6 mm x 6 mm. As a general rule of thumb, if you can get a biro through a hole a mouse can fit through too.

    Use raisins for bait on the rat traps. Not as messy as peanut butter and the raisin can last up to a year. Rodents instinctively grab seeds, nuts, and berries. They can lick a trap clean without setting it off but Ive yet to see them pull a raisin off the hook without it tripping the trap.
